On 2019-11-07 09:58, Bob McGraw K4TAX wrote:
> Connect the KPA-1500 via the ACC cable and thus free up the PTT
> output. The system is very smart and works exceptionally well. I
> use this method with my KPA500 and KAT500.

>> On 11/7/2019 9:30 AM, Ray Albers wrote:
>>> ….thanks to comments and suggestions from K9ZTV and W2CS.
>>>
>>> My K3 has the Sub Receiver installed, and I have been playing around
>>> with
>>> diversity reception, using a random wire connected to the
>>> sub-receiver
>>> antenna input BNC connector. Apparently the carrier operated relay
>>> that
>>> protects the receiver from overload is being triggered by lots of RF
>>> coming
>>> into that random wire. When I disconnect the receive antenna, no more
>>> clicking. Now that I know what it is, I'll just ignore it. Or maybe
>>> someday
>>> I'll rig a manual T-R switch arrangement to disconnect the sub
>>> receiver
>>> antenna except when actually using it.
